DESCRIPTION

An introductory view into Plexxi's Pod Switch Interconnect. The Pod Switch Interconnect delivers the value of application-centric networking in an affordable, fix-configuration pod form factor. By bringing together SDN, photonic switching, and DevOps, Plexxi has delivered a scalable data center networking solution at a cost-effective price.

PLEXXI OPTICAL SPINE

• 100% Passive Optical chassis‒ 12x LightRail™ Pod switch ports‒ 6x LightRail™ PSI extender ports

• New optical topology‒ Hub & Spoke cabling topology‒ Passive bypass within PSI chassis‒ Inter-switch paths not disrupted by

leaf node maintenance‒ Online insertion/removal of leaf nodes‒ Maintains photonic switching

capabilities of traditional Plexxi fabric solution

Plexxi Pod Switch Interconnect (PSI)

East

West

Extender PortsPod Switch Ports

Sw1 Sw2 Sw3 Sw4 Sw5 Sw6 Ext1 Ext2 Ext3

Internal Photonic Topology• All passive bypass links now internal to PSI• No non-local traffic carried through leaf switches• 4.3Tb/sec optical capacity

PLEXXI SWITCH 2SPDense 10G Pod Edge Switch

Dense 10G Access at 3:1 oversubscription

72x10GE Access Ports ‒ 16x QSFP (16x40GbE or 64x 10/1GbE)‒ 8x SFP+ 10/1GbE

FlexxPorts*: 4x SFP+

2x LightRail Interfaces, each carrying 12x10GbE‒ 1km FP 1310 Optics‒ 240Gb/sec Full-Duplex uplink capacity

Co-controller CPU: Quad-core i5/16 GB DRAM

Plexxi LightRail™• Extended Capacity LightRail• Hub & Spoke Cabling

2x LightRail™

* FlexxPorts: allow direct-connect to the LightRail Fabric for fabric extension or non-Ethernet transport

PSI

2 RU ChassisMax/Typical Power Draw: 400W/250W

OPERATIONAL CONSIDERATIONSDeploying and Maintaining a Plexxi Pod Architecture

Plexxi Pod

• Single instance of fabric control plane• Switch maintenance affects only local traffic• Passive Optical PSI

• Plexxi Pod represents a single maintenance domain

• All switches maintain fully-meshed optical topology across LightRail™ and PSI interconnect

• Zero configuration required for underlying fabric control

• Passive PSI requires no configuration

• Self-maintaining optical fabric‒ Automated topology discovery and sub-second liveness

detection on all fabric paths‒ Real-time optical monitoring of all photonic paths by leaf

switches

• Single instance of Plexxi Control‒ One point of administration / API access

FAULT TOLERANCEDesigned for Survivability and Continuous Operation

Hierarchical Control Plane Resilient Data Plane Fast Local Repair

• Controller-based global optimization and interface

• Distributed Co-controllers on each switch operate when disconnected from controller

‒ Distributed routing and switching control

• Zero-config fabric control plane operates independently from controller

• Switch insert/removal from PSI doesn’t affect transit traffic through leaf switches

• Photonic fabric delivers highly-meshed interconnect paths for efficient load-balancing and fast repair

• Optical monitoring on all fabric paths

• Intelligent fast-reroute by co-controller allows sub-second convergence

• Controller-based optimization includes shared-risk group in failover

• All fabric paths tested at sub-second intervals

• Fast local repair works even if controller is disconnected
